For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 142 students in Burlington Junction, MO.
The top ranked public preschool in Burlington Junction, MO is West Nodaway R-i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Burlington Junction, MO public preschool have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the Missouri public pre school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 42% (versus the 37% statewide average). Pre schools in Burlington Junction have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Missouri public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 4%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Missouri public preschool average of 36% (majority Black).
